How to Update TikTok

Published August 3, 2024

Keeping your TikTok app updated is essential for accessing the latest features, improving performance and ensuring security. Whether you’re using an iPhone or an Android device, updating TikTok is a straightforward process. Here’s a step-by-step guide on how to update TikTok to the latest version.

Why Update TikTok?

Before diving into the steps, let’s discuss why it’s important to keep TikTok updated:

  • New Features: TikTok frequently rolls out new features and improvements.
  • Bug Fixes: Updates often include bug fixes that improve the app’s performance and stability.
  • Security Enhancements: Updates may include security patches that protect your data and enhance overall app security.

How to Update TikTok on iPhone

Updating TokTok on an iPhone is easy! Just follow these steps.

Open the App Store

Launch the App Store on your iPhone.

Access Your Account

Tap on your profile picture in the top right corner of the screen to access your account.

Check for Updates

Scroll down to the ‘Available Updates’ section. Here, you’ll see a list of apps that have updates available.

Update TikTok

  • Find TikTok: Look for TikTok in the list of apps.
  • Tap Update: Tap the ‘Update’ button next to TikTok.

How to Update TikTok on Android

Updating TikTok on an Android device is also pretty easy.

Open the Google Play Store

Launch the Google Play Store on your Android device.

Access Your Profile

Click on your profile icon in the top right corner to open the menu.

Message Apps and Devices

Select ‘Manage apps and device’ from the menu.

Check for Updates

  • Updates Available: Under the ‘Updates Available’ section, you’ll see a list of apps that have updates.
  • Find TikTok: Look for TikTok in the list.

Update TikTok

  • Tap Update: Tap the ‘Update’ button next to TikTok. The app will begin updating to the latest version.

Enabling Automatic Updates

To make sure you always have the latest version of TikTok, you can enable automatic updates.

On iPhone

  • Open Settings: Go to the Settings app on your iPhone.
  • App Store: Tap on ‘App Store.’
  • Enable Automatic Updates: Toggle on the ‘App Updates’ option under Android Downloads.

On Android

  • Open Google Play Store: Launch the Google Play Store on your device.
  • Profile Icon: Click on your profile icon.
  • Settings: Select ‘Settings’ from the menu.
  • Auto-Update Apps: Clock on ‘Network Preferences’ and then ‘Auto-Update Apps.’ Choose your preferred option for automatic updates.

Tips for a Smooth Update Process

  • Stable Internet: Make sure you have a stable internet connection before you update the app.
  • Restart if Needed: If you encounter any issues, try restarting your device and updating the app again.
